Output 330efc62ce2180f773438815e4de1a07ca4d25ce8e1e9f5efb94fd54f019bd1a:0

value
22242321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67cb5de073a30a36a66aa0d84d3b1ee860e3a7d2 OP_EQUAL
address
MHMyTMZ5ba4McNzKBNdC8t6sVQ48ha4PMB
transaction
330efc62ce2180f773438815e4de1a07ca4d25ce8e1e9f5efb94fd54f019bd1a
spent
true